What is a Servomex and what does the company do?

Servomex is a company that specializes in designing and manufacturing gas analysis and gas detection equipment. Their products are used in a wide range of industries, including petrochemical, power generation, and environmental monitoring, to measure and monitor gas concentrations for safety, quality control, and regulatory compliance. Servomex offers solutions such as gas analyzers, sensors, and complete systems that help industries ensure safe and efficient operations. The company is known for its expertise in technologies like paramagnetic, zirconia, and infrared gas sensing.

I&E Technician

Other

Posted 21 days ago


Job description

  • You will perform installation, maintenance, troubleshooting, repair, and calibration of instrumentation, control systems, low-voltage electrical systems (600 VAC and below), plant automation equipment, motor controls, pneumatic controls, and control valves
  • Diagnose equipment and system issues using control logic diagrams, loop drawings, P&IDs, schematics, wiring diagrams, blueprints, and related engineering documentation
  • Execute startup and shutdown activities and assist with process equipment operations
  • Further, you will maintain and troubleshoot process analytical equipment, including thermal conductivity analyzers, gas chromatographs, electrolytic process analyzers, and mass spectrometry analyzers; experience with Servomex, Tiger Optics, Orthodyne, Siemens, and Teledyne preferred
  • Apply knowledge of gas analyzer selector manifolds and gas calibration standards while following SOPs and supporting calibration practice improvements
  • Maintain, review, and redline P&ID drawings
  • Evaluate diagnostic data, equipment performance trends, failure modes, instrument trends, alarm logs, calibration results, and measurement inaccuracies to identify abnormal operating conditions and validate analyzer performance
  • You will apply root cause analysis (RCA) techniques for recurring instrumentation and electrical issues.
  • Maintain operating, maintenance, calibration, and repair histories for assigned equipment and prepare EAM/ProCal work orders, service reports, calibration records, CMMS entries, and predictive maintenance documentation
  • Ensure proper spare parts availability and initiate replenishment when needed
  • You will maintain high standards of safety and environmental awareness, adhere to safety procedures and regulatory requirements, and instruct and oversee contractors to ensure compliance
  • Work collaboratively within a team environment, support regional facilities during projects, turnarounds, and maintenance events, and safely climb ladders, stairways, and use man-lifts to access elevated instrumentation and valves
